White Chocolate Chip Cookies

Decadent White Chocolate Chip Cookies for Ultimate Comfort

Indulge in these white chocolate chip cookies, a comforting blend of rich cocoa and sweet chocolate, perfect for any occasion.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 8 minutes
Cooling Time 5 minutes
Total Time 28 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Cookie Dough
  • 2.5 sticks Butter, softened ensures a rich dough with that perfect soft texture.
  • 2 cups Sugar sweetens and contributes to those delightful crisp edges.
  • 2 Eggs adds moisture and structural integrity, be sure they’re at room temperature!
  • 2.5 teaspoons Vanilla Extract enhances the overall cookie flavor beautifully—pure vanilla works best.
  • 2 cups All-Purpose Flour the backbone of your cookie structure—no substitutions for this one!
  • 0.75 cups Cocoa Powder the secret to that rich chocolate flavor—opt for high-quality for a divine taste.
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Soda helps the cookies rise just right.
  • 0.25 teaspoon Salt balances the sweetness and elevates the chocolate flavor.
For the Chocolate Chips
  • 2 cups White Chocolate Chips for those creamy, sweet bites—adjust the amount based on your preference!
  • 1.5 cups Semisweet Chocolate Chips they add depth and richness.

Equipment

  • Oven
  • baking sheet
  • parchment paper
  • mixing bowl
  • stand mixer or hand mixer
  • spatula
  • cookie scoop

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, cream together 2 1/2 sticks of softened butter and 2 cups of s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Add in 2 room temperature eggs one at a time and then pour in 2 1/2 teaspoons of vanilla extract; mix until combined.
  4. Sift together 2 cups of all-purpose flour, 3/4 cup of cocoa powder, 1 teaspoon of baking soda, and 1/4 teaspoon of salt. Gradually mix into wet ingredients until just combined.
  5. Fold in 2 cups of white chocolate chips and 1 1/2 cups of semisweet chocolate chips until evenly distributed.
  6. Scoop out dough onto the lined baking sheet, leaving space between each scoop. Bake for about 8 minutes, until edges are firm and centers are soft.
  7. Remove cookies from the oven and let c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

Use room temperature ingredients for better mixing and fluffier dough. Watch closely while baking; cookies should appear slightly underdone to maintain a chewy texture.
